Overview of this book

Software Architecture with C# 12 and .NET 8 puts high-level design theory to work in a .NET context, teaching you the key skills, technologies, and best practices required to become an effective .NET software architect. This fourth edition puts emphasis on a case study that will bring your skills to life. You’ll learn how to choose between different architectures and technologies at each level of the stack. You’ll take an even closer look at Blazor and explore OpenTelemetry for observability, as well as a more practical dive into preparing .NET microservices for Kubernetes integration. Divided into three parts, this book starts with the fundamentals of software architecture, covering C# best practices, software domains, design patterns, DevOps principles for CI/CD, and more. The second part focuses on the technologies, from choosing data storage in the cloud to implementing frontend microservices and working with Serverless. You’ll learn about the main communication technologies used in microservices, such as REST API, gRPC, Azure Service Bus, and RabbitMQ. The final part takes you through a real-world case study where you’ll create software architecture for a travel agency. By the end of this book, you will be able to transform user requirements into technical needs and deliver highly scalable enterprise software architectures.

Reusing code as a fast way to deliver good and safe software

As we checked in Chapter 5, Implementing Code Reusability in C# 12, a good approach for accelerating the delivery of good software is creating reusable components. The final design of the solution for evaluating content for WWTravelClub can be checked in the diagram below. This approach consists of using many topics that were discussed in that chapter. First, all the code is placed in a .NET 8 class library. This means that you can add this code to different types of solutions, such as ASP.NET Core web apps and Xamarin apps for the Android and iOS platforms:

Figure 21.11: WWTravelClub reuse approach

This design makes use of object-oriented principles such as inheritance, so you do not need to write properties and methods more than once that can be used in many classes.
